Peptides can come up in both nutrition and clinical conversations, which is where the difference between nutritional peptides and bioactive peptides issues. These terms aid describe why words peptides can imply very various points depending on the context. One useful way to understand peptides-- particularly artificial, lab-made peptides-- is to envision them as signals relocating via the body. Many peptides act as carriers, delivering instructions that inform cells exactly how to react to what the body needs in the moment.

Collagen peptides (sometimes called hydrolyzed collagen) are one of one of the most talked-about nutritional peptides in the nourishment and supplement room. They're made by damaging down collagen, a structural protein discovered in connective tissues like skin, cartilage material, and bones, right into smaller healthy protein fragments via a procedure called hydrolysis. In supplements, collagen is typically sourced from animal connective tissues, such as bovine (cow), porcine (pig), chicken, or fish skin and bones.
